What's the average time to fill a shift manager role?
The average time to fill a shift manager role is 77 days, calculated from the moment the job is posted until a candidate accepts the offer.
What skills do shift-managers tend to have?
According to the candidates available on Smart Sourcing, the most common skills for a shift manager include: leadership, customer service and communication skills.
What licenses or certifications are common for a shift manager?
Common licenses or certifications for shift-managers include: First Aid Certification, Food Handler Certification and Food Safety.
